
The Surge of AI in Global Education

In recent years, the landscape of global education has undergone a significant transformation driven primarily by advancements in artificial intelligence (AI). As institutions worldwide increasingly integrate AI technologies into their curricula, the results are not merely innovative educational tools but a reshaping of the learning process itself.
The global education sector has long been seeking ways to enhance learning outcomes and accessibility. With AI, educators can now offer personalized learning experiences tailored to the individual needs of students. AI-powered platforms analyze students' progress in real time and adapt the content to ensure optimal learning paces for each individual. This dynamic approach has proven effective, as evidenced by increased student engagement and retention rates reported in various studies.
Moreover, AI's ability to manage administrative tasks is revolutionizing the operational aspects of education. Teachers and academic staff have long been burdened with administrative duties that detract from actual teaching and student interaction. AI systems can automate key functions like grading, scheduling, and student feedback mechanisms. This shift has allowed educators to devote more time and effort towards enriching educational content and methodologies.
Despite these positive trends, the integration of AI into education also poses significant challenges. One of the primary concerns is data privacy. With AI systems collecting vast amounts of data, ensuring the security and confidentiality of student information has become paramount. Educational institutions must balance their technological advancements with robust cybersecurity measures.
Furthermore, the digital divide presents another layer of complexity. While AI has the potential to break down educational barriers, unequal access to technology means that not all students can reap its benefits. Global efforts must focus on extending the reach of these technologies to underserved communities to ensure that AI serves as a tool for equality rather than disparity.
Overall, the trajectory of AI in education is promising yet fraught with considerations. Policymakers, educators, and technologists must collaborate to craft strategies that maximize AI's potential while addressing its ethical and practical challenges. As we advance, the role of AI in shaping future learning environments will undoubtedly remain a focal point of conversation and innovation.
